From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.44 [gcide]: Duodecimal \Du'o*dec"i*mal\, adjective [L. duodecim twelve. See {Dozen}.] Proceeding in computation by twelves; expressed in the scale of twelves. -- {Du'o*dec"i*mal*ly}, adverb From The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.44 [gcide]: Duodecimal \Du'o*dec"i*mal\, noun 1. A twelfth part; as, the duodecimals of an inch. 2. pl. (Arch.) A system of numbers, whose denominations rise in a scale of twelves, as of feet and inches. The system is used chiefly by artificers in computing the superficial and solid contents of their work. From WordNet (r) 2.0 [wn]: adjective 1: based on twelve; "the duodecimal number system" |
